The gauge indicates the engine cool-
ant temperature when the ignition
switch is on. The engine operating
temperature will vary with changes in
weather and engine load.
If the needle points to the red zone or high-
er, stop your vehicle and allow the engine
to cool.
Your vehicle may overheat during severe
operating conditions, such as:
Driving up a long hill on a hot day.
Reducing speed or stopping after high
speed driving.
Idling for a long period with the air con-
ditioning on in stop-and-go traffic.
Towing a trailer.
NOTICE
Do not remove the thermostat in
the engine cooling system as this
may cause the engine to overheat.
The thermostat is designed to
control the flow of coolant to keep
the temperature of the engine
within the specified operating
range.
Do not continue driving with an
overheated engine. See If your
vehicle overheatsº in Part 4.
The tachometer indicates engine
speed in thousands of rpm (revolu-
tions per minute). Use it while driving
to select correct shift points and to
prevent engine lugging and overrev-
ving.
Driving with the engine running too fast
causes excessive engine wear and poor
fuel economy. Remember, in most cases
the slower the engine speed, the greater
the fuel economy.
NOTICE
Do not let the indicator needle get
into the red zone. This may cause
severe engine damage.

Engine oil has the primary functions of lu-
bricating and cooling the inside of the en-
gine, and plays a major role in maintaining
the engine in proper working order.
ENGINE OIL CONSUMPTION
It is normal that an engine should con-
sume some engine oil during normal
engine operation. The causes of oil
consumption in a normal engine are
as follows.
Oil is used to lubricate pistons, piston
rings and cylinders. A thin film of oil is
left on the cylinder wall when a piston
moves downwards in the cylinder.
High negative pressure generated
when the vehicle is decelerating sucks
some of this oil into the combustion
chamber. This oil as well as some part
of the oil film left on the cylinder wall is
burned by the high temperature com-
bustion gases during the combustion
process.
Oil is also used to lubricate the stems
of the intake valves. Some of this oil is
sucked into the combustion chamber
together with the intake air and is
burned along with the fuel. High tem-
perature exhaust gases also burn the
oil used to lubricate the exhaust valve
stems.

If your engine coolant temperature
gauge indicates overheating, if you
experience a loss of power, or if you
hear a loud knocking or pinging noise,
the engine has probably overheated.
You should follow this procedure0
1. Pull safely off the road, stop the vehicle
and turn on your emergency flashers. Put
the transmission in Pº (automatic) or neu-
tral (manual) and apply the parking brake.
Turn off the air conditioning if it is being
used.
2. If coolant or steam is boiling out of the
radiator or reservoir, stop the engine. Wait
until the steam subsides before opening
the hood. If there is no coolant boiling over
or steam, leave the engine running and
make sure the electric cooling fan is oper-
ating. If it is not, turn the ignition off.
To help avoid personal injury, keep
the hood closed until there is no
steam. Escaping steam or coolant
is a sign of very high pressure.CAUTION
!
3. Look for obvious coolant leaks from
the radiator, hoses, and under the vehicle.
However, note that water draining from
the air conditioning is normal if it has been
used.
When the engine is running, keep
hands and clothing away from the
moving fan and engine drive belts.CAUTION
!
4. If the coolant is leaking, stop the en-
gine immediately. Call a Toyota dealer for
assistance.
5. If there are no obvious leaks, check the
coolant reservoir. If it is dry, add coolant to
the reservoir while the engine is running.
Fill it about half full.
Do not attempt to remove the radia-
tor cap when the engine and radia-
tor are hot. Serious injury could re-
sult from scalding hot fluid and
steam blown out under pressure.CAUTION
!
6. After the engine coolant temperature
has cooled to normal, again check the
coolant level in the reservoir. If necessary,
bring it up to half full again. Serious cool-
ant loss indicates a leak in the system.
You should have it checked as soon as
possible at your Toyota dealer.

of the container.Look at the see-through coolant res-
ervoir when the engine is cold. The
coolant level is satisfactory if it is be-
tween the FULLº and LOWº lines on
the reservoir. If the level is low, add
ethylene-glycol type coolant.
The coolant level in the reservoir will vary
with engine temperature. However, if the
level is on or below the LOWº line, add
coolant. Bring the level up to the FULLº
line.
Use only ethylene-glycol type coolant.
See information in the next column.
If the coolant level drops within a short
time after replenishing, there may be a
leak in the system. Visually check the ra-
diator, hoses, engine coolant filler cap, ra-
diator cap and drain cock and water
pump.
If you can find no leak, have your Toyota
dealer test the cap pressure and check for
leaks in the cooling system.
CAUTION!
To prevent burning yourself, do not
remove the radiator cap when the
engine is hot.Coolant type selection
Your coolant must contain ethylene-gly-
col antifreeze. In addition to preventing
freezing and subsequent damage to the
engine, this will also prevent corrosion.
Further supplemental inhibitors or addi-
tives are neither needed nor recom-
mended.
Read the antifreeze container for informa-
tion on freeze protection. Follow the
manufacturer 's directions for how much
to mix with water. The total capacity of the
cooling system is given in Part 8. We rec-
ommend 50% solution be used for your
Toyota, or a sufficient quantity to provide
protection to about -35C (-31F).
NOTICE
Do not use alcohol type antifreeze
or plain water alone.

193 WHEN TO REPLACE YOUR WHEELS
If you have wheel damage such as
bending, cracks or heavy corrosion,
the wheel should be replaced.
If you fail to replace damaged wheels, the
tire may slip off the wheel or they may
cause loss of handling control.
WHEEL SELECTION
When replacing wheels, care should
be taken to ensure that the wheels are
replaced by ones with the same load
capacity, diameter, rim width, and off-
set.
This must be observed on compact spare
tires, too.
Correct replacement wheels are available
at your Toyota dealer.
A wheel of a different size or type may ad-
versely affect handling, wheel and bear-
ing life, brake cooling, speedometer/
odometer calibration, stopping ability,
headlight aim, bumper height, vehicle
ground clearance, and tire or snow chain
clearance to the body and chassis.Replacement with used wheels is not rec-
ommended as they may have been sub-
jected to rough treatment or high mileage
and could fail without warning. Also, bent
wheels which have been straightened
may have structural damage and there-
fore should not be used. Never use an in-
ner tube in a leaking wheel which is de-
signed for a tubeless tire.After driving your vehicle the first 1600
km (1000 miles), check that the wheel
nuts are tight.
If you have rotated, repaired, or
changed your tires, check that the
wheel nuts are still tight after driving
1600 km (1000 miles).
When using tire chains, be careful not
to damage the aluminum wheels.
Use only the Toyota wheel nuts and
wrench designed for your aluminum
wheels.
When balancing your wheels, use only
Toyota balance weights or equivalent
and a plastic or rubber hammer.
As with any wheel, periodically check
your aluminum wheels for damage. If
damaged, replace immediately.
